  • The Museum of American Finance is the nation's only public museum dedicated to America's finances and financial history. An affiliate of the Smithsonian Institution, the Museum offers interactive permanent exhibits on the financial markets, money, banking, entrepreneurship and Alexander Hamilton, as well as topical rotating exhibits such as "Scandal! Financial Crime, Chicanery and Corruption that Rocked America" and "Checks and Balances: Presidents and American Finance." Featured displays include "Tracking the Credit Crisis" and the 18-karat solid  gold Monopoly set, on loan through October 2012 from the Smithsonian National Museum of Natural History. The Museum is located in the historic former headquarters of the Bank of New York in the heart of the Financial District.
